Transaction ec95d2865c1b23c3bf2960d0ceb4d268f47f2e17182707f883eeec83cc399f32
1 Input
1 Output
-
ec95d2865c1b23c3bf2960d0ceb4d268f47f2e17182707f883eeec83cc399f32:0
- value
- 11679322
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fd46a66817591d9f539e0f5a8fdb350c5ec57446 OP_EQUAL
- address
- 3QnDWvhg7s6a6JPPXrwiBXdJMPJpjzt3DV